Cara mengatur ulang kata sandi pengguna admin jenkins

Cara mengatur ulang kata sandi pengguna admin jenkins

Jenkins adalah server otomatisasi open-source yang populer yang banyak digunakan untuk integrasi berkelanjutan dan pengiriman kontinu (CI/CD) dalam pengembangan perangkat lunak. Sebagai administrator sistem, Anda mungkin perlu mengatur ulang kata sandi admin jenkins jika Anda telah kehilangan atau melupakannya.

Dalam tutorial ini, kita akan belajar cara mengatur ulang kata sandi admin jenkins dalam beberapa langkah sederhana.

Langkah -langkah untuk mereset kata sandi admin jenkins

Ikuti langkah -langkah di bawah ini untuk memulihkan akses akun admin ke portal Jenkins.

  1. Nonaktifkan keamanan saat ini - Pertama -tama, login ke server Jenkins Anda dan edit file konfigurasi Jenkins (/var/lib/jenkins/config.xml) Di editor teks favorit Anda:
    sudo vim/var/lib/jenkins/config.xml  

    Nonaktifkan keamanan dengan mengubah 'Menggunakan Keamanan' nilai tag untuk "PALSU".

    Simpan file Anda dan tutup. Pengguna vim menekan 'ESC' tombol lalu ketik ': Wq!' dan memukul Memasuki untuk menyimpan file.

  2. Menerapkan perubahan - Restart Jenkins Service untuk menerapkan perubahan.
    sudo systemctl restart jenkins  

    Setelah memulai ulang, pastikan layanan Jenkins berjalan dengan 'Sudo Systemctl Status Jenkins' memerintah.

  3. Akses Jenkins sebagai pengguna anonim - Sekali lagi akses Jenkins di browser web, itu akan mengarahkan Anda ke dasbor tanpa meminta untuk otentikasi. Anda akan masuk sebagai pengguna anonim untuk Jenkins.
  4. Di bawah dasbor, pergi ke 'Rakyat' Opsi seperti yang terlihat pada gambar di bawah ini:Klik tombol “People”
  5. Hapus Akun Admin - Pilih Akun Pengguna Admin untuk menghapus. Lalu klik "Menghapus" Tombol untuk mendetele akun yang dipilih:Hapus Akun Admin

    Klik "Ya" Untuk mengkonfirmasi penghapusan akun.

    Konfirmasi akun Hapus
  6. Aktifkan keamanan lagi - Sekarang setelah Anda menghapus pengguna admin lama. Untuk mengatur ulang semua opsi keamanan, buka "Jenkins" -> “Kelola Jenkins” Opsi di daftar opsi sisi kiri. Sekarang klik pada “Mengkonfigurasi Keamanan Global” pilihanPergi ke Opsi Keamanan Global.

    Anda akan melihat semua opsi sebagai di bawah, lakukan semua perubahan yang disebutkan di bawah ini di halaman ini

    • Aktifkan “Mengaktifkan keamanan” pilihan.
    • Di Opsi Ranah Keamanan Pilih “Database Jenkins sendiri”
    • Pastikan untuk menghapus centang “Izinkan pengguna untuk mendaftar” Opsi di bawah opsi "Jenkins sendiri".
    • Pilih “Database Pengguna Jenkin”

      Dan

      Pengguna yang masuk dapat melakukan apa saja

  7. Simpan perubahan - Simpan semua perubahan yang dilakukan di atas.
  8. Buat Akun Admin - Anda akan diarahkan ke "Buat Pengguna Admin Pertama". Masukkan semua detail yang diperlukan untuk membuat akun admin baru.

    Buat pengguna admin baru di Jenkins

  9. Masuk sebagai pengguna admin baru - Sekarang, Anda dapat mengakses dasbor Jenkins Anda menggunakan akun admin yang baru dibuat.

    Dashboard Admin Login Jenkins

  10. Semua selesai

Kesimpulan

Dalam tutorial ini, kami belajar cara mengatur ulang kata sandi admin jenkins dalam beberapa langkah sederhana. Kami berharap tutorial ini telah membantu Anda memahami cara mengatur ulang kata sandi admin jenkins dan bahwa Anda sekarang dapat mengakses instance Jenkins Anda. Jika Anda memiliki pertanyaan atau membutuhkan bantuan lebih lanjut, jangan ragu untuk bertanya.